网站地图官方微信:
网站首页 包装印刷加工 包装相关设备 包装生产线 包装防伪 荧光笔 学生

当前位置: 首页 >

面试官灵魂拷问:为什么 SQL 语句不要过多的 join?

是有原因的。

首先,传统数据库 join 消耗 数据库的 mem 和 cpu ***,如果***不够了,传统数据库很难流量无损地横向 / 纵向扩容,相关操作的运维特别复杂。

但是如果你放到后端内存中进行数据关联,由于一般后端是无状态的,当遇到性能瓶颈的时候可以非常简单粗暴地直接提高副本数进行扩容,提高整体***水位。

这本来就是 国内外厂商在无状态的分布式系统架构下秉持的最佳实践,别听其他回答 yygq 什么国内独一份这么搞,国外也…。

面试官灵魂拷问:为什么 SQL 语句不要过多的 join?

  • | 你认为 PC 上最好用的 PDF 阅读器是哪一种? |

    工科博士先来, 和PDF相关,那我可太有发言权了。 工科做...

    查看详情>>
  • | 电影《赤道》为何没有第二季呢? |

  • | 陌生人晕倒了,帮他拨打120后,病人不支付120出车费,这个费用谁来承担? |

  • | 为什么Rust的包管理器Cargo这么好用? |

  • | 如何评价最新发布的 vivo X Fold5,作为首款「三防」折叠屏手机,都有哪些亮点值得关注? |

  • | 中国制造的打印机为什么质量就是差? |

  • | 你见过最漂亮的女生长什么样? |

  • | 小米 AI 眼镜发布,售价 1999 元起,有哪些功能亮点?你看好其市场前景吗? |

  • | ***x512具体在哪些方面应用? |

  • | 为什么我感觉gemini 2.5 pro总是用力过猛? |

  • | golang总体上有什么缺陷? |

  • 去年,团队帮一位老哥做了小程序。 第一轮开发:4周,前端x...

    2025-06-27
  • 1、等不了了,十一国庆大阅兵是十年一次,下次在2029年,还...

    2025-06-27
  • 内存管理不可能三角形:高吞吐、低延迟、全自动 你说的这个快到...

    2025-06-27
  • 写惯了ts,再去写j***a感觉也还行,再去写python,...

    2025-06-27

关注我们

添加微信好友,关注最新动态